Partial Discharge Testing Service Partial discharge (PD) testing is a critical safety test that helps reduce the risk of fire and equipment damage due to high-voltage electrical discharges. This test measures the level of PDs or small electrical discharges in the substation equipment, such as transformers, circuit breakers, and bus bars.
In electricity, the discharge rate is usually expressed in the following 2 ways. (1) Time rate: It is the discharge rate expressed in terms of discharge time, i.e. the time experienced by a certain current discharge to the specified termination voltage ch as C/5, C/10, C/20 (2) C rate: the ratio of the battery discharge current relative to the rated capacity, that is, times the rate.

A battery charger is nothing but AC to DC converter and as the name says its function is to trickle charge the battery bank and to supply load. Trickle charging means charging a fully charged battery at a rate equal to its self-discharge

Battery Chargers shall be operated from a 230V single phase or 415V 3 phase 50 Hz AC supply from a dedicated output from the substation LVAC distribution board. 3.3.2. The AC input is to be connected to the system via a Surge Protection Device (SPD) to BS EN 61643-11 that will protect the DC system against surge conditions on the AC supply. 3.3.3.

Saft Battery 18 Sizing – Battery capacities and discharge ratings are published based on a certain temperature, usually between 68oF & 77oF. – Battery performance decreases at lower temperatures and must be accounted for with correction factors. – Lead Acid – Temperature correction factor applied at the end of the calculation.

Among all the tests, the discharge test (also known as load test or capacity test) is the only test that can accurately measure the true capacity of a battery system and in turn determine the state of health of batteries.
So in normal conditions, it is the charger that supplies DC power to protection, communication, control, and measurement devices running in the Electrical substation & not the battery bank. 3. D-C-D-B: DC Distribution Board
In this type of test, the regular substation load is always connected to the battery during the test and is continuously monitored. The load bank maintains the desired constant current by regulating the remaining current needed in addition to the substation load current.
Batteries provide power to the protection and control equipment including relays, circuit breakers and other auxiliary devices. If the battery fails then the substation will be left unprotected. Due to the criticality of the batteries for protection, NERC has laid out requirements on maintaining and testing the stationary batteries.
So let's start with the application of DC supply. DC supply system in an electrical substation has a very important role in keeping the substation's brains on. Meaning all modern numerical protection relays, closing tripping coils, alarms, hooters, Indications & communications devices are powered by DC. Also, some energy meters are powered by DC.
